WebGreenhouse gas, greenhouse gases, GHG, and GHGs: Includes carbon dioxide, methane, nitrous oxide, hydrofluorocarbons, perfluorocarbons, and sulfur hexafluoride. Beginning on January 1, 2012, "greenhouse gas" also includes any other gas or gases designated by Ecology by rule in Table A-1 in WAC 173-441-040. WebDec 6, 2024 · A greenhouse gas (GHG) inventory is a list of emission sources and the associated emissions quantified using standardized methods. Organizations develop GHG inventories for a variety of reasons, including: ...
